Company Overview

WorldFish is an international, nonprofit research organization that works to reduce poverty and hunger by improving fisheries and aquaculture.

We are seeking a highly motivated and experienced Sustainable Aquaculture Specialist to join our team in Sare Ngai, Gambia.

The successful candidate will be responsible for developing and implementing sustainable aquaculture practices in the Gambia, working closely with local communities, government agencies, and other stakeholders.
